Output 8ad71f95243f2864c23e99c216c66efdc3c02d8ebc2e279600dbd8d6073dea91:0

value
41908799
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b6fb36a0086e926c50bdb6fea21013f0bb09e6 OP_EQUAL
address
34DZNVCLCuwrg3UnVtXsaa1S1J3FHxf9iA
transaction
8ad71f95243f2864c23e99c216c66efdc3c02d8ebc2e279600dbd8d6073dea91
spent
true